Not bumblefoot, but close. Feet sores, 7 year old boar, sensitive and blind, ongoing health issues which are being closely addressed, has always had digestive issues, thus, poopy feet, great vet. We have chlorhexedine, but wondering if this would be ok since soaking the feet takes the poo off but also removes the scab. Could use saline, just wanting to make sure feet are kept sanitary. Husbandry is covered. Have already emailed vet. I'm concerned about the zinc in this product. Thanks for the input. Not sure how to upload a pic. Ingredients: water, sodium chloride, dextrose, pyridoxine hci, zinc salts, s.d. alcohol, methylparaben, propylparaben. It's a zinc wound wash, wanted to squirk on bottom of feet. Feedback? Is this a new guinea pig? Or do you have a topic on him already? It always helps to add the name of the guinea pig to each topic.

You could wash off gently and soak in a weak betadine solution if you wish. It would probably be less drying and would leave the scab there.
